M54HC132
RAD-HARD QUAD 2-INPUT SCHMITT NAND GATE
s HIGH SPEED:
tPD = 11ns (TYP.) at VCC = 6V
s LOW POWER DISSIPATION:
ICC = 1µA (MAX.) at TA=25°C
s HIGH NOISE IMMUNITY:
VH(TYP.) = 0.9 V AT VCC = 5 V
s SYMMETRICAL OUTPUT IMPEDANCE:
|IOH| = IOL = 4mA (MIN)
s BALANCED PROPAGATION DELAYS:
tPLH ≅ tPHL
s WIDE OPERATING VOLTAGE RANGE:
VCC (OPR) = 2V to 6V
s PIN AND FUNCTION COMPATIBLE WITH
54 SERIES 132
s SPACE GRADE-1: ESA SCC QUALIFIED
s 50 krad QUALIFIED, 100 krad AVAILABLE ON
REQUEST
s NO SEL UNDER HIGH LET HEAVY IONS
IRRADIATION
s DEVICE FULLY COMPLIANT WITH
SCC-9201-120
DESCRIPTION
The M54HC132 is an high speed CMOS QUAD
2-INPUT SCHMITT NAND GATE fabricated with
silicon gate C2MOS technology.

Pin configuration and function are identical to
those of the M54HC00.
The hysteresis characteristics (around 20% VCC)
of all inputs allow slowly changing input signals to
be transformed into sharply defined jitter-free
output signals.
All inputs are equipped with protection circuits
against static discharge and transient excess
voltage.
